Israel: The Chief of the General Staff visits Reservists Exercise in the North
Israel - May 22, 2024
[Note: video contains Hebrew language]
Today (Wednesday), the Chief of the General Staff, LTG Herzi Halevi, visited the 551st reserve Brigade exercise for readiness in the northern arena, with the participation of the Commanding Officer of the Northern Command, MG Ori Gordin, the Commanding Officer of the Israeli Ground Forces, MG Tamir Yadai, the Commander of the Ground Forces Training Center (“Mali”), BG Kobi Heller, Commander Officer of the 551st Brigade, COL Ido Kass and other commanders.
Attached are the remarks of the Chief of the General Staff: "Fighting in Gaza, or in Lebanon, requires persistence. There are no easy achievements. And we need to be much more persistent than the other side, much more persistent. And we are looking forward, and you will see, the way to return the residents to the northern border securely also goes through a lot of talent and planning, as well as a lot of persistence. Look at the brigade - with a lot of work, a lot of experience, and a lot of achievements that also come with a price, which we are well aware of. But I tell you, we are determined, persistent, and are ready for challenges in the north, in the action in the south, and in the fight against terrorism in Judea and Samaria. We are moving forward with this, we trust our people and trust the reservists. This strong presence gives us a lot of confidence, both in readiness and in professionalism. Train, look up, we will advance.”
